Spirit breezed past NiP with donk’s firepower in PGL Astana 2-0 win
May 11, 2025 – Astana, Kazakhstan
Team Spirit made short work of Ninjas in Pyjamas in their Swiss round 2 matchup at PGL Astana, closing the series 2-0 with wins on Train and Dust2. NiP picked Train and gave Spirit a bit of a challenge, but it wasn’t enough to overcome the monster form of Danil ‘donk’ Kryshkovets, who dominated both maps.
Train | Spirit 16 - 13 NiP |
Dust2 | Spirit 13 - 4 NiP |
Nuke | Not played |
The match started on Train, where Spirit took the map 16-13 in overtime. NiP fought hard through the first half, keeping it close at 7-5, and managed to push the game into extra rounds, but they couldn’t contain donk, who put up 3 insane Deagle headshots in Round 2 and a 4-Glock burst on a bombsite defense in Round 13. After pulling away in OT, Spirit carried the momentum into Dust2.
Map two was pure demolition. Spirit stormed Dust2 with an 11-1 T-side half and finished it 13-4. NiP looked deflated, while donk and sh1ro were in full control. Donk finished the map with a rating of 1.66, while sh1ro was right behind at 1.48.
The third map, Nuke, was never played—Spirit closed it out 2-0 before NiP could recover.
On Train, donk showed up early with a triple Deagle headshot defense in Round 2, locking down site A from multiple angles. In Round 13, he followed up with four Glock kills, including two headshots, holding B site in a fast-paced post-plant scenario.

Danil ‘donk’ Kryshkovets was the clear MVP with 81.7% of the fan vote. Across two maps, he averaged 1.11 kills per round with only 0.63 deaths, delivered an impact rating of 1.86, and topped the scoreboard with a monstrous 112 ADR and a final 2.1 rating of 1.66.
